1181번 - 단어 정렬
리스트에 저장한 값을 사전순으로 정렬한 다음 길이순으로 정렬했는데 9%에서 틀렸다고 나옵니다. 왜 틀렸을까요?
C#의 List.Sort가 Stable sort가 아니라서 이전 정렬의 순서를 다음 정렬 이후에도 유지하지 못하는 것 같습니다. 비교 함수를 만들어서 정렬을 한 번만 하도록 구현해보세요.
댓글을 작성하려면 로그인해야 합니다.
lshzang86 2년 전
리스트에 저장한 값을 사전순으로 정렬한 다음 길이순으로 정렬했는데 9%에서 틀렸다고 나옵니다. 왜 틀렸을까요?